Essence and Change
Maya explores the concept of essentialism and how the belief in immutable personal qualities can lead to feelings of shame. She emphasizes that instead of viewing ourselves through a fixed lens, we should adopt a more flexible understanding of our identities, which can foster a growth mindset.
